Screeching Whitenoise
1bads87buick:
I have a 30g video Ipod. While listening to music, it will play fine, then at any given time it makes this screeching :o whitenoise. I restart the song and it works again. It happens more frequently, when I am playing a song and advancing to another. Any ideas. Thanks
Llorean:
What build are you running?
What format is your music in?
Does it ever happen in the middle of a song without you pressing anything?
1bads87buick:
I had downloaded the latest build for the ipod video last week. I am using Mp3 format for the whole library. It does this quite often, at least every 5 or 6 songs, sometimes sooner sometimes later. This is without me touching anything. I even have it set to icatcher, no peak meters. It is a horrible noise, sounds like, static then a little pause, then static again. It does this in a loop like fashion.
Llorean:
So, could you confirm that it's definitely still happening with the newest official build, since it seems to occur fairly often?
Also, does it happen in the same place on the same songs, or randomly?
What bitrate are your MP3s? What did you use to encode them?
